About the Role This is a pivotal commercial leadership role within Ingram Micro, responsible for shaping and accelerating the performance of our HPI portfolio across PCs, laptops, printers, and accessories. As the Business Manager, you will define the strategic direction, drive execution excellence, and lead a high‑performing team to deliver sustained revenue and profitability growth. Success in this role requires a strategic, commercially astute leader with deep knowledge of the hardware and SMB/Enterprise IT landscape. You will build and strengthen vendor partnerships, maximise market opportunities, and ensure our HPI business continues to grow its presence and share across the channel. Key Responsibilities Lead the end‑to‑end HPI Business Unit, delivering revenue, profitability, and year‑on‑year growth Develop and execute strategic business plans and promotional programs aligned to HPI priorities Build strong, proactive relationships with HP Inc. vendor teams to unlock new opportunities Coach, mentor, and elevate capability across sales, product, and marketing teams Analyse monthly performance across all HPI categories, identifying gaps and driving corrective action Lead the annual budgeting and planning process, ensuring delivery against brand targets and KPIs Increase HPI visibility and engagement across the sales organisation through training, enablement, and effective sales tools Oversee quarterly marketing plans and support HPI‑led initiatives to strengthen brand presence and demand generation Evaluate product portfolios, identify whitespace opportunities, and drive increased share‑of‑wallet with partners Provide regular performance reporting and ensure compliance with HP Inc. rebate, profitability, and program requirements Role Requirements Demonstrated experience managing a business, product, or vendor portfolio, ideally within Endpoint solutions Strong understanding of laptops, desktops, printers, and accessories Proven ability to build trusted, influential relationships with vendors, partners, and internal stakeholders Skilled in leading change, driving strategic initiatives, and influencing outcomes Strong people leadership capability with a track record of developing high‑performing teams Exceptional communication, negotiation, and presentation skills Commercially minded, with experience in budgeting, forecasting, and performance management Background in ICT sales, product management, distribution, or vendor management is highly regarded What’s on Offer: Genuine career progression and training opportunities, including LinkedIn Learning and top-tier programs.
